Output 81c19fda7b07b407d7b48040f3e70caed840a4255742832007e53eef22e0967e:1

value
95916
script pubkey
OP_0 OP_PUSHBYTES_20 3e9a9ef9954b5c44151e78d350481609ca2026b3
address
bc1q86dfa7v4fdwyg9g70rf4qjqkp89zqf4nryhva6
transaction
81c19fda7b07b407d7b48040f3e70caed840a4255742832007e53eef22e0967e
confirmations
383642
spent
true